GloriaFood migration checklist: export everything before April 30, 2027

A practical, step-by-step checklist for moving off GloriaFood before the shutdown. What to export, what to check, and how to go live without losing orders.

Moving off GloriaFood is mostly about doing it calmly and early. Here’s the checklist we walk restaurants through.

Before you start

  • Note your shutdown date: April 30, 2027. Aim to finish migrating by October 2026 so you’re not stuck in the last-minute rush.
  • List what you need to keep: menu, customers, order history, delivery zones, opening hours.

Export from GloriaFood

  • Menu. Categories, items, sizes, option and modifier groups, photos, prices. This is the big one. It’s also what takes longest to rebuild by hand.
  • Customers. Any list of direct-ordering customers and their contact details you can get at.
  • Settings. Delivery areas and fees, minimum order values, opening hours, any surcharges.

Set up the new platform

  • Review it against your live GloriaFood menu, side by side. Check the prices and the modifier logic especially.
  • Reconnect payments through your own payment account, so your money still settles directly to you and nobody takes a cut.
  • Set delivery. Distance-based fees and address validation, if you deliver.

Go live safely

  • Keep both running during the overlap. GloriaFood stays up until the cutoff, so there’s no reason to rush the switch.
  • Point your domain or “Order” links at the new site once you’re happy.
  • Test a real order end to end. Place it, take it in the kitchen, print it, mark it done.
  • Tell your regulars if the ordering link has changed.

After the switch

  • Export a backup of your data from the new platform. You should be able to do that whenever you like.
  • Retire the GloriaFood links once you’re confident.

Do I have to take my GloriaFood site down to migrate?

No. Your GloriaFood ordering page keeps working right up to April 30, 2027. You can set up and review your new site first, then switch your links over on your own schedule.

Will I lose orders during the switch?

You shouldn’t. Keep both live during the overlap, point your domain or links at the new site when you’re ready, and there’s no gap in taking orders.
